Webb4 sep. 2024 · The Indian Performing Right Society (IPRS) and Phonographic Performance Limited (PPL) were Copyright societies registered under Section 33 of the Copyright Act, … WebbMembership of a performing right society is the only practical way for composers or musical publishers to receive the money due to them from performing rights. It would be almost impossible for individual composers or music publishers to monitor public performances and broadcasts of their work across Britain and the rest of the world. …

WebbWhat are collection societies? These are the organisations responsible for the tracking, collection, and payment of earned royalties to copyright owners. This is a blanket term to refer to all organisations, individually they are also referred to as either performing rights organisations or collective management organisations.
